Solution
First, in the data model create a transient attribute (`section`). Because it is transient, it is not physically stored and thus not stored in the managed object context.

The class NSManagedObject subclass should have computed 'section' attribute. The `NSManagedObject` subclass demonstrating how to accomplish this is shown here:
class Number: NSManagedObject {
@NSManaged var number: NSNumber
var section: String? {
return number.intValue >= 60 ? "Pass" : "Fail"
}
}
Then you must set `sectionForKeyPath` in the NSFetchedResultsController initializer to be the transient attribute key in the data model and the cache name if desired.
override func viewDidLoad() {
super.viewDidLoad()
fetchedResultsController = NSFetchedResultsController(fetchRequest: fetchRequest(), managedObjectContext: managedObjectContext!, sectionNameKeyPath: "section", cacheName: "Root")
fetchedResultsController?.delegate = self
fetchedResultsController?.performFetch(nil)
tableView.reloadData()
}
func fetchRequest() -> NSFetchRequest {
var fetchRequest = NSFetchRequest(entityName: "Number")
let sortDescriptor = NSSortDescriptor(key: "number", ascending: false)
fetchRequest.predicate = nil
fetchRequest.sortDescriptors = [sortDescriptor]
fetchRequest.fetchBatchSize = 20
return fetchRequest
}

Problem
Any advice on implementing calculated attributes when using Core Data in Swift? with the generated ManagedObject class, I tried to override the getter but I get the error: 'NSManaged' not allowed on computed properties which implies you cannot override the getter for a transient (calculated) attribute. In the code sample below, `dateDue` is defined as a transient attribute in my model. Please note that the @NSManaged lines were generated by Xcode - not added by me. ``` @NSManaged var timeStamp: NSDate @NSManaged var dateDue: String { get { self.willAccessValueForKey("dateDue") var ddtmp = self.primitiveValueForKey("dateDue") as String? self.didAccessValueForKey("dateDue") if (ddtmp == nil) { let calendar = NSCalendar.currentCalendar() let components = calendar.components((NSCalendarUnit.YearCalendarUnit | NSCalendarUnit.MonthCalendarUnit ) , fromDate: self.timeStamp) ddtmp = "\(components.year * 1000 + components.month)" self.setPrimitiveValue(ddtmp, forKey: "dateDue") } return ddtmp! } } ```
